Carmina wanted to try the fried chicken known to be the favorite on Rocko's Herb- Roasted Chicken. Choice can be the Classic Crunch or Spicy Favorite. I went ahead and ordered the four pieces spicy fried chicken for PHP 275.00 ($4.10). The breading of is not crispy and a bit under cook on the meat it is pinkish and near the bone is red. Otherwise if they cooked it longer there would be no problem of it's rank be a good one. The flavoring is great being soft, juicy and tender on the meat. Overall Rocko's Fried Chicken just need to work on the consistency in cooking their food. I had also purchased the BBQ Provencale the same transaction the chicken was also under cooked as well had same problem. Better next time around hoping to see an improvement on both chicken.
